Trap Activation Energy and Transport Parameters of HgI$_2$ Crystals for Bubble-Plasma Diagnostics

In recent data on neutron induced acoustic cavitation in deuterium--containing liquids obtained by neutron measurements it was shown that very high temperatures could arise in some special cases. To study temperature of so--called bubble plasma it is desirable to have micro--detectors of X-rays, which can be prepared on the basis of room--temperature semiconductor detectors, in particular on mercuric iodide ($α$--HgI$_2$) crystals. Having in view this aim, the properties of gel--grown ($α$--HgI$_2$) crystals was studied by means of isothermal currents, and trap parameters was estimated. Results are promising for special aim of preparing X-ray detectors with moderate energy resolution needed in bubble--plasma diagnostic, though improving of crystal growing technology is necessary. {\it PACS:} 29.40.Wk; 52.70.La {\it Keywords:} X-ray and gamma--ray measurements; semiconductor detectors; mercuric iodide; plasma diagnostics; cavitation

Experimental Investigations of Changes in beta-decay rate of Co-60 and Cs-137

Results of simultaneous measurements of beta-decay rate with the aid of Ge(Li)-detectors performed at two laboratories 140km apart (INR RAS, Troitsk, Co-60, and JINR, Dubna, Cs-137) during a period from 15.03.2000 till 10.04.2000, are presented. Regular deviations of the count rate of gamma-quanta following the beta-decay of $\sim$ 0.7% (INR RAS, Co-60) and $\sim$ 0.2% (JINR, Cs-137) from the statistical average, are observed. The analysis of extremum deviations of gamma-quanta count rate shows that the set of directions of tangents to the Earth's parallels of latitude at the extremum points of trajectories of motion in the space of each laboratory clearly forms three separate compact subsets of directions which agree, for two laboratories, to an accuracy of $\pm10^\circ$. This phenomenon is shown not to be explained on the basis of traditional notion. A possible explanation is suggested basing on the hypothesis that there exists a new anisotropic interaction caused by the cosmological vectorial potential \textbf{A}$_{\rm g}$, a new fundamental constant having, according to the experiments carried out, the coordinate of right ascension $α\approx 285^\circ$ in the second equatorial system. This is in agreement with earlier experiments.

Global Anisotropy of Space and experimental investigation of changes in beta-decay count rate of radioactive elements

The results of experimental investigations of changes in beta-decay count rate of radioactive elements, are presented, and an explanation of those on the base of a new physical conception of forming the observed three-dimensional space from a finite set of one-dimensional discrete vectorial objects (byuons), containing the cosmological vectorial potential, a new fundamental vectorial constant, is given. In the theory, the vector direction corresponds with that of the axis of Universe rotation being discussed in literature.
